Headlines from April 28, 2011

With Deal, J.&J. Tries to Change Discussion

By Reed Abelson and Natasha Singer

In announcing on Wednesday Johnson & Johnson’s biggest acquisition ever, the company’s chief executive tried to pivot from a year of manufacturing lapses, product recalls and a disappointing share price.

Notable Deaths

2011Erhard Loretan, Swiss mountaineer (born 1959)[†]

Erhard Loretan was a Swiss mountain climber. He was the third man to climb all fourteen peaks over 8,000 meters, and the second to do so without supplementary oxygen.
